About Central
Eastmoor
Central Eastmoor, located between East Broad Street and East Main Street, is a residential and park-adjacent Columbus neighborhood with mid-century brick homes and a tree-lined street grid.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the East Broad Street corridor near the Bexley border, where small storefronts and long-running local eateries set a steady, lived-in rhythm. Broad Street Bagels & Deli and Johnson’s Real Ice Cream read as familiar community pillars for a weekend coffee-and-pastry loop. Streets of ranches and tidy colonials sit close to the open lawns and paths of nearby parks, giving daily routines a green backdrop. The pace stays calm, with most activity flowing to Broad Street for errands and casual meetups.

R1
Residential District
The following districts provide an opportunity for development of single, twin-single, three and four unit dwellings, manufactured housing, specific public uses, religious and educational, and accessory uses with specific denoted standards structured to ensure the health, safety and general welfare of the residents in these districts.
